5-string Ibanez SR605 or Schecter Guitar Research Stiletto studio 5-string

I vote Schecter, but also suggest you spend adequate time with any bass you are considering. I have a Stiletto custom5, and a Stiletto extreme5. Been my main axes for about 5 years now. Both of mine are bolt ons, as the neck thru versions just didn't do it for me (and I really wanted them to). Basses in this price range can vary quite a bit in quality, and tone. You really need to lay hands on them to know if you've got a keeper. Best of luck, and enjoy your new bass!
